Chicago: The Reilly & Britton Co., 1913. First Edition. Hard Cover. Very Good / No Jacket. Item #2317171

First edition (Bienvenue pp. 324-325). No jacket. Front hinge starting, ink gift note on front free endpaper, a few pages lightly soiled.

276 pp. Three pages of publisher ads follow text. Number 8 in series. Juvenile novel written pseudonymously by L. Frank Baum (author of Oz series).
